Mark your calendars, grab your boogie shoes, and head on down to Stargazers’ Free Summer Concert Series for a night with The Wolfgang Band!
The Wolfgang Band originated from the collective ideas, pure talent, and heart of many local musicians. With the common goal of providing the highest professional entertainment, The Wolfgang Band ensures you of a night of many stars!
Heading up this powerhouse band is Sharon Wolfe, who has been enchanting audiences throughout Colorado with her powerful performances not only in the music world, but also in the theatre realm. Once you catch this star, hold onto your hat for the ride of your life!
Sharon’s renditions of such greats as Aretha Franklin, CoCo Taylor, Etta James and many others will leave you wanting more. She’ll have you dancing in the aisles and tapping your toes to her sweet, smokey, soulful rhythms. Did we say she can also ROCK your world?
